Dec 30, 2019 · How Smoke Testing Works. A plumbing smoke test consists of creating visible smoke from candles or a liquid smoke solution. This smoke is transmitted into the water and sewage lines of the home. If there is a crack or small leak in a plumbing line, visible smoke will escape.

During smoke testing, a certified inspector blows smoke into the sanitary sewer system via manholes and house drainage pipes. If the smoke escapes and enters the home or business, it indicates defects in the plumbing and that the stormwater is making its way into the sewer and the sewer gasses might also be entering the …Smoke testing is performed periodically to help identify areas where unauthorized water is entering the sanitary sewer system. Unauthorized water can cause ... High-powered blowers force the smoke through an isolated line segment. Field technicians then look for smoke exiting the sewer system through various locations, which include private property sewer service lines, open sewer clean-outs, mainline leaks, broken plumbing lines, yard drains, abandoned sewer lines, storm drains, and faulty manholes. We use a smoke test to detect the source of the leak. When we put the smoke into the plumbing system, the pipes will fill with smoke, and almost instantly you’ll see it coming out of the ventilation stacks, drains and manholes.
